Programming › Re: Why Success Is Far From Most Nigerian Programers by talk2hb1(m): 11:09am On Dec 03, 2020 |
Karleb: That's the result of oversmartness. 
My own problem is why Nigerians always want a 50k website. But when they want to buy a shoe or wig, they spend way more.
My lecturer once told us he was going to learn to build a website because someone charged him 60k for it. Nigerian are yet to adopt technology fully, maybe 10years time. An average Nigerian business man won't buy your software unless it will put money in his pocket before he pays for it, or if the solution is putting is business at competitive disadvantages. Look into Nigerian Banks and technology, they all rushed into buying foreign solutions to solve our local problem, until when GTBank developed their own bespoke solution and put most of them at disadvantage, GTBank was the first bank to launch ussd 737, they made a lot of money because they caught the attention of youths. Since most of the other banks were running on foreign solution, they had to make a request to their providers to implement that too. Story story Don on dey long |
